Questions to ask when taking a history of a patient with a (suspected) seizure, in addition to their usual histories and medications:
Have you ever had a seizure before?
Did you ever have a seizure with a fever when you were a baby or toddler?
Does anyone in your family have seizures?
Has anyone in your family had a seizure with a fever when they were young?
Have you ever been an anti-seizure medication?
Does anyone in your family take anti-seizure medication?
Were you born premature?
Did you meet all your developmental milestones on time as a baby?
How did you do in school?
Were you in special classes or have an IEP?
Does anyone in your family have special needs/ intellectual disability/ mental retardation?
Have you ever hit your head?
Did you have a concussion?
